在云计算领域,MSBuild脚本是一种常用的构建工具,用于自动化构建过程。它可以在编译之外执行各种任务,例如编译、打包、部署、测试等。
除了编译之外,MSBuild脚本应该包含以下内容:
- 项目引用:MSBuild脚本应该包含项目引用,以便在构建过程中包含所有依赖项目。
- 编译选项:MSBuild脚本应该包含编译选项,以便在构建过程中使用正确的编译选项。
- 打包选项:MSBuild脚本应该包含打包选项,以便在构建过程中将应用程序打包为正确的格式。
- 部署选项:MSBuild脚本应该包含部署选项,以便在构建过程中将应用程序部署到正确的位置。
- 测试选项:MSBuild脚本应该包含测试选项,以便在构建过程中运行测试用例。
- 版本控制:MSBuild脚本应该包含版本控制,以便在构建过程中自动更新版本号。
- 文档生成:MSBuild脚本应该包含文档生成,以便在构建过程中自动生成文档。
- 错误处理:MSBuild脚本应该包含错误处理,以便在构建过程中捕获并处理错误。
- 日志记录:MSBuild脚本应该包含日志记录,以便在构建过程中记录日志,以便于调试和跟踪问题。
- 自定义任务:MSBuild脚本应该包含自定义任务,以便在构建过程中执行特定的任务。
总之,MSBuild脚本应该包含各种选项和任务,以便在构建过程中自动化各种任务,从而提高开发效率和质量。